- The distance between San Juan De Marcona, Peru and Reboly, Russia is approximately 12,320 km or 7,656 mi.
- To reach San Juan De Marcona in this distance one would set out from Reboly bearing 277.5°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ach San Juan De Marcona bearing 207° or SSW .
- San Juan De Marcona has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Reboly has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- San Juan De Marcona is in or near the warm temperate desert biome whereas Reboly is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 18.6 °C (33.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.3 °C (38.3°F) less in San Juan De Marcona.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 600.5 mm (23.6 in) less which is equivalent to 600.5 l/m² (14.74 US gal/ft²) or 6,005,000 l/ha (641,974 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 44.5° higher in San Juan De Marcona than in Reboly.
